
AS IT HAPPENED: ST JOHNSTONE 2-1 KILMARNOCK
26th July 2016
FULL TIME: ST JOHNSTONE 2-1 KILMARNOCK That's a superb win for the home side, which should have been a lot more comfortable than it was. Saints had enough chances to have won the game five times over, particularly in a rampant early second half, but as it stands, Saints clock up yet another SPL win and at least a share of second place tonight.
